How much do fox warehouse j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 8, 2026, the average hourly pay for fox warehouse in the United States is $17.31,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$15.38 and $18.27 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are Fox Warehouse jobs?

Fox Warehouse jobs refer to positions within warehouse facilities operated by Fox, which could be a company specializing in logistics, distribution, or retail. Employees in these roles are typically responsible for tasks such as receiving goods, organizing inventory, picking and packing orders, and shipping products to customers or other locations. These jobs may include roles like warehouse associate, forklift operator, inventory specialist, and warehouse manager. Fox Warehouse jobs often require attention to detail, teamwork, and the ability to operate warehouse equipment safely. Working in a warehouse can be physically demanding but offers opportunities for growth and advancement within the company.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Warehouse Associate at Fox,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Warehouse Associate, you need basic inventory management skills, attention to detail, and a high school diploma or equivalent. Experience with warehouse management systems (WMS), barcode scanners, and forklifts or pallet jacks is often required, with certifications like OSHA forklift operation being an asset. Strong teamwork, time management, and effective communication are essential soft skills for excelling in this role. These abilities ensure safe, efficient handling of goods and smooth warehouse operations, which are critical for meeting business demands.

What are some common challenges faced by employees working in a Fox Warehouse, and how can they be addressed?

Employees in a Fox Warehouse often encounter challenges such as managing time efficiently during peak periods, adapting to fast-paced changes in inventory, and maintaining safety standards while handling heavy or bulky items. To address these, it's important to become familiar with warehouse layout and inventory systems, communicate effectively with team members, and consistently follow safety protocols. Many warehouses provide on-the-job training and encourage teamwork, which can help new employees quickly adapt and thrive in this environment.

What We Do
FOX Factory designs, engineers, manufactures and markets performance-defining products and systems for customers worldwide. Our premium brand, performance-defining products and systems are used primarily on bicycles, side-by-side vehicles, on-road vehicles with and without off-road capabilities, off-road vehicles and trucks, all-terrain vehicles, snowmobiles, specialty vehicles and applications, motorcycles, and commercial trucks. Some of our products are specifically designed for and marketed to a variety of leading cycling and powered vehicle original equipment manufacturers ("OEMs"), while others are distributed to consumers through a global dealer and distribution network. Fox Factory Holding Corp. is the holding company of FOX Factory, Inc. and is publicly traded (FOXF) on Nasdaq.

Position Summary:
The PITs Operator operates PITs (forklifts, stock pickers, turret stock pickers, etc.) safely within a warehousing and manufacturing environment. They are responsible for accurately and efficiently picking, packing, and shipping orders while following instructions on picking tickets and work instructions. Also contributes to timely and correct receipt, inspection and put-away of inbound shipments including customer returns, load and unload materials within warehouse racking, trailers, and ocean containers without causing damage to the product or equipment. Responsible for completing the daily PITs operator safety check-sheet and promptly reporting any issues.
Position Responsibilities:
  • Successfully complete PIV certification training classes.
  • Safely operate PIVs both inside and outside of the facility.
  • Complete PIV operator daily check sheets.
  • Carefully operate PIVs to prevent damage to product or equipment.
  • Some PIVs (stock pickers and turret stock pickers) raise the operator above the ground level (up to 25 feet) so must be comfortable with heights.
  • Accurately, effectively and efficiently locate, pull, count, and record goods from shelved for customer orders
  • Accurately, effectively and efficiently inspect, count, receipt, label, put away goods from purchase orders and customer returns.
  • Consolidate and palletize goods following pre-determined work instructions
  • Audit, count, move and put away goods with accuracy and efficiency

Specific Knowledge, Skills or Abilities Required:
  • Prior PIV experience (turret stock picker preferred)
  • Prior experience in making electronic inventory transactions with movement of product (maintain inventory accuracy).
  • Knowledge of warehouse management software (Oracle preferred).
  • Knowledge of warehouse processes that support a manufacturing operation.
